spring boot热启动有两种方式 1. 以Maven插件的形式去加载,所以启动时使用通过Maven命令mvn spring-boot:run启动,而通过Application.run方式启动的会无效,因为通过应用程序启动时,已经绕开了Maven插件机制。 (1)、如果发现没有热部署 ...
第二部 : idea设置 版本 点击: file ,Settings ,Build ,Execution,Deplment然后记得apply,ok。 组合键:Shift ALT Ctrl ,选择 Registry ,回车,找到 complier.automake.allow.when.app.running 重启idea 每次修改完Java类后,按Ctrl F ...
2018-10-18 11:15 0 732 推荐指数:
spring boot热启动有两种方式 1. 以Maven插件的形式去加载,所以启动时使用通过Maven命令mvn spring-boot:run启动,而通过Application.run方式启动的会无效,因为通过应用程序启动时,已经绕开了Maven插件机制。 (1)、如果发现没有热部署 ...
作为一个程序员来说,最忍不了的就是没有热启动,不能好好敲代码,之前一直用破解版的jrebel5版本,后来公司给我一次机会学习和使用spring boot,然后热启动就不能用了。所以我也是上网找了很多资料,都试了,没有觉得特别好用的。有通过spring-boot-devtools,感觉 ...
在application.properties文件中添加一行代码解决。 Spring Boot 2.0以上添加如下一行: Spring Boot 2.0以下添加如下一行: ...
修改spring boot 启动logo 在项目添加文件banner.txt,将需要的logo写在里面 效果: ...
在src/main/resouces下新建banner.txt,写入自定义内容图案 例如: '\\ //` '|| ||` \\// || || || | ...
spring boot是个好东西,可以不用容器直接在main方法中启动,而且无需配置文件,方便快速搭建环境。可是当我们要同时启动2个springboot工程时,就会有问题,有可能会因为8080端口被第一个应用占用而导致第二个应用无法启动,这时就需要修改其中一个工程的启动端口。 1.可以通过实现 ...
热部署是什么 大家都知道在项目开发过程中,常常会改动页面数据或者修改数据结构,为了显示改动效果,往往需要重启应用查看改变效果,其实就是重新编译生成了新的Class文件,这个文件里记录着和代码等对应的各种信息,然后Class文件将被虚拟机的ClassLoader加载。 而热部署正是利用了这个特点 ...
Spring Boot在开发时实现热部署(开发时修改文件保存后自动重启应用)(spring-boot-devtools) 热部署是什么 大家都知道在项目开发过程中,常常会改动页面数据或者修改数据结构,为了显示改动效果,往往需要重启应用查看改变效果,其实就是重新编译生成了新的Class文件 ...